Kovacs wants to remain a Hatter

DEFENDER Janos Kovacs has given his clearest indication that he wants to become a Luton Town player on a permanent basis once more, writes Mike Simmonds.

The 26-year-old made the final appearance of his one-month loan spell during the 1-0 victory at Grimsby Town on Friday night and when asked whether he would like to remain at Kenilworth Road, the Hungarian said: “It’s a good question, still a question in my head as well.

“I want to stay, I love this football club, but in football it’s not that easy and we will see. All I can say at the moment, I want to stay, I think that is important for the club and for me and for the future.”
